Termites can invade the exterior of the house quickly. There are a couple of places that youll need to inspect to ensure that there isnt a presence of termites. A few things to check are:

Wood-to-Ground Contacts: Any timber in the house or yard that comes in contact with grime are great areas to check. All along your fence should be examined as well as any porches.

Firewood: The smell and warmth of firewood is unmatched, but when its close to your residence, its going to be a problem. Place the timber 20 30 feet in the house. Termites will nest in the timber, and when its too close to the home, they might also opt to eat away in the houses timber. .

Mulch: Wood mulch is often found in gardens and around trees. This may provide an aesthetic upgrade to your garden, but it will also be a major point of nesting to your termite friends. Replacing mulch with stones or anythingbut mulch is a great idea.

And while your exterior, youll also want to test for any standing water that may or may not exist. Check the gutters for any standing water, and also have them stuck if you do find water in them.

If you do find water accumulating, youll want to remedy the issue. Moisture or any forms of water is going to be a prime place for subterranean termites to float into the ground and form a colony. Baseboards: Check all along the baseboard in the House. This will be an entire examination of the homes perimeter to look for any tubes or small pieces of dirt that seem like theyre from place.

Under the Sinks: Moist areas, like under the sink and in the laundry area, ought to be examined. Start looking for smaller tubes or holes in addition to tiny specks of dirt around any and connecting pipes.

Crawlspaces: A prime place for termites. Youll want to start looking for any sand tubes or termites in your crawlspaces. Be sure that you bring a flashlight along with you on this particular excursion.

If you think that youve found an area of timber that may have been infested with termites, then youll want to catch your screwdriver and poke the timber. If the screwdriver goes into the wood easily, this is a common sign of an infestation.

If you hear a sound that sounds just like the wood is hollow, this really is a good indication that termites may have eaten through the inside of the wood.

Another good indicator of a swarm is finding wings. These insects will drop their wings when theyre done mating. Wings are often found on baseboards or window sills. There are i loved this advanced approaches to try and find termites. What many men and women dont know is that the timber they consume is eaten from the inside out. This means you may observe a beam which appears perfectly sound and stable, however, the inner part of the beam might have been eaten away, using an army of termites still inside causing their hidden, destructive damage. .
